Wilder Construction LLC is a general contractor specializing in residential construction. Founded in Kettle Falls in 2001, we take pride in meeting and exceeding the needs of our clients. We work in close cooperation with project owners to ensure their wishes are taken into account. We also provide advice on alternative solutions that can save time and money without compromising quality.

> As a General Contractor, scheduling is a major component to ensuring customer service and satisfaction as well as profitability for the company. In this case, it was a scheduling issue with the Colville Tribe finalizing paperwork after two months. Annette Gifford has reason to complain but the facts need to be made clear. We worked hours with the Tribe to complete the necessary permit paperwork, of which many contractors do not want to deal with. We were already booking out to the end of the summer. We completed our paperwork by the beginning of March this year (2016). We scheduled Ms. Gifford at Rainbow Beach Resort in Inchelium for April. The Tribe finalized the permit process in May. By that time, we had other customers scheduled whom we were committed to follow through, and a public works job starting after that (framing the Colville City Maintenance Building – see http://www.statesmanexaminer.com/content/framing-new-street-shop). Just to put it in perspective on the permit process, it takes about 3-10 days to obtain a permit in Stevens or Ferry County versus 1-2 months with the local tribe. That’s a lot of extra work for any contractor to work in scheduling.

## Selected projects

- [Extreme Restoration](https://www.houzz.com/hznb/projects/extreme-restoration-pj-vj~1634492)
  - Location: Colville, WA
  - Photos: 4
  - Description: This house was a total loss, burnt down from a fire around Thanksgiving of 2014. Less than one year later, the owners were able to enjoy their new home with greater energy efficiency and a more cohesive design than the original home. Caribou Creek Log Works provided the stalwart trusses and logs.
- [Built Green Custom Home](https://www.houzz.com/hznb/projects/built-green-custom-home-pj-vj~1634541)
  - Location: Colville, WA
  - Photos: 3
  - Description: This luxury home on a great view property was built with gridwall recycled product blocks and geothermal hydronic heating.
- [Ranch Property Custom Home](https://www.houzz.com/hznb/projects/ranch-property-custom-home-pj-vj~1634547)
  - Location: Not specified
  - Photos: 1
  - Description: This energy efficient home was built on a beautiful equine property with pasture and southern exposure. Features include geothermal heating, energy-heal scissor trusses, and special custom features designed just for this customer.
- [Custom Riverfront Home](https://www.houzz.com/hznb/projects/custom-riverfront-home-pj-vj~1634583)
  - Location: Kettle Falls, WA
  - Photos: 6
  - Description: This rustic yet modern custom home was built with hydronic-heated concrete floors and above requirement dense-pack insulation in the walls and ceiling. Extraordinary features include a custom-made spiral log staircase that leads to a loft with a secret room behind a hidden-door bookcase and a bar with a solid log bar top.
